Lawrence Dunham Vineyards presents a Taste of Persia dinner

Curt Dunham, owner and winemaker at Lawrence Dunham Vineyards will be pairing his wines with the help of the chefs from Saffron JAKS at their wine gallery in Scottsdale on Monday May 16th at 6pm. The wines with a Mediterranean influence should be perfect for the 5 course dinner below.

Social Course –
Sabzy Khordan (Vegetable Crudo) – Fresh local vegetables, sheep’s milk feta, herbs, and warm Persian sourdough breach
Sparkling Wine

Second Course –
Roasted Red Pepper Coulis – Served with lebne rolled in herbs, Persian sourdough parmesan crisp, and roasted garlic oil
2012 R.E.D. (Rhone Red Blend)

Third Course –
Dolmeh Quiche – With seasoned local organic beef and rice stuffed grape leaves baked inside an herb quiche with Greek yogurt and dill salt
2012 Petite Sirah

Entrée –
Gormeh Sabzy – Braised Persian beef short ribs served with dill and fava bean basmati rice
2012 The Signature Petite Sirah

Dessert –
Prepared “Cold Stone” Style Vanilla Iced Cream – With Baklava Served in a Roasted Pistachio Waffle Cone Bowl
Persian Tea Service
